REUTERS: Wall Street's main indexes slumped with the S&P 500 falling below 3,000 points on Monday after a spike in new coronavirus cases in China and parts of the United States dampened hopes of a swift economic recovery.

"The selloff since last week's high is a reminder that we are not out of the woods yet. We expect a range-bound, choppy market for some time," said from David Bahnsen, chief investment officer, The Bahnsen Group, based in Newport Beach, California. All major S&P sectors were lower with the economically-sensitive energy , financials and materials posting the biggest percentage declines.
